In the heart of August, the festival season continues in Stuttgart and the surrounding region with the much-anticipated Cannstatter Volksfest. This year, the event is marked by a significant milestone as the historic Fruchtsäule, a symbol of the festival, has been installed.
Standing tall at 26 meters and weighing six tons, the Fruchtsäule is a spectacle to behold. The fruit column, first built in 1818 for the "Agricultural Festival in Kannstatt", has been a cherished part of the festival's history. This year, Annika Geiger, a 23-year-old trained crane operator, successfully hoisted the Fruchtsäule onto the roof of the info pavilion.

The current fruit column, in use since 1972, will be replaced with a new one next year, as announced by Dennis Hamann, an organizer. The new Fruchtsäule features a staircase for Maier to climb up and perform fine-tuning. Stefanie Meier, a decorator, designed the new decoration using sunflowers and garlands of pine green, along with oversized apples, pointed cabbage heads, pumpkins, flowers, and sheaves of grain.
